add phpdoc and avoid same-named class
This commit is contained in:
@ -25,7 +25,7 @@ use yii\console\Application as ConsoleApplication;
|
||||
use yii\i18n\PhpMessageSource;
|
||||
use yii\web\Application as WebApplication;
|
||||
|
||||
use yii\base\Event;
|
||||
use yii\base\Event as YiiEvent;
|
||||
use Da\User\Event\FormEvent;
|
||||
use Da\User\Controller\SecurityController;
|
||||
|
||||
@ -153,7 +153,7 @@ class Bootstrap implements BootstrapInterface
|
||||
|
||||
// Attach an event to check if the password has expired
|
||||
if (!is_null(Yii::$app->getModule('user')->maxPasswordAge)) {
|
||||
Event::on(SecurityController::class, FormEvent::EVENT_AFTER_LOGIN, function (FormEvent $event) {
|
||||
YiiEvent::on(SecurityController::class, FormEvent::EVENT_AFTER_LOGIN, function (FormEvent $event) {
|
||||
$user = $event->form->user;
|
||||
if ($user->password_age >= Yii::$app->getModule('user')->maxPasswordAge) {
|
||||
// Force password change
|
||||
|
||||
@ -14,6 +14,12 @@ namespace Da\User\Event;
|
||||
use yii\base\Event;
|
||||
use yii\base\Model;
|
||||
|
||||
/**
|
||||
* Class FormEvent
|
||||
* @package Da\User\Event
|
||||
*
|
||||
* @property Model $form
|
||||
*/
|
||||
class FormEvent extends Event
|
||||
{
|
||||
const EVENT_BEFORE_REQUEST = 'beforeRequest';
|
||||
|
||||
@ -14,6 +14,12 @@ namespace Da\User\Event;
|
||||
use Da\User\Model\User;
|
||||
use yii\base\Event;
|
||||
|
||||
/**
|
||||
* Class GdprEvent
|
||||
* @package Da\User\Event
|
||||
*
|
||||
* @property User $user
|
||||
*/
|
||||
class GdprEvent extends Event
|
||||
{
|
||||
|
||||
|
||||
@ -15,6 +15,15 @@ use Da\User\Model\User;
|
||||
use Da\User\Service\MailService;
|
||||
use yii\base\Event;
|
||||
|
||||
/**
|
||||
* Class MailEvent
|
||||
* @package Da\User\Event
|
||||
*
|
||||
* @property string $type
|
||||
* @property User $user
|
||||
* @property MailService $mailService
|
||||
* @property mixed|\Exception $exception
|
||||
*/
|
||||
class MailEvent extends Event
|
||||
{
|
||||
const TYPE_WELCOME = 'welcome';
|
||||
|
||||
@ -14,6 +14,12 @@ namespace Da\User\Event;
|
||||
use Da\User\Model\Profile;
|
||||
use yii\base\Event;
|
||||
|
||||
/**
|
||||
* Class ProfileEvent
|
||||
* @package Da\User\Event
|
||||
*
|
||||
* @property Profile $profile
|
||||
*/
|
||||
class ProfileEvent extends Event
|
||||
{
|
||||
protected $profile;
|
||||
|
||||
@ -15,6 +15,13 @@ use Da\User\Form\RecoveryForm;
|
||||
use Da\User\Model\Token;
|
||||
use yii\base\Event;
|
||||
|
||||
/**
|
||||
* Class ResetPasswordEvent
|
||||
* @package Da\User\Event
|
||||
*
|
||||
* @property Token $token
|
||||
* @property RecoveryForm $form
|
||||
*/
|
||||
class ResetPasswordEvent extends Event
|
||||
{
|
||||
const EVENT_BEFORE_TOKEN_VALIDATE = 'beforeTokenValidate';
|
||||
|
||||
@ -15,6 +15,13 @@ use Da\User\Model\SocialNetworkAccount;
|
||||
use yii\authclient\ClientInterface;
|
||||
use yii\base\Event;
|
||||
|
||||
/**
|
||||
* Class SocialNetworkAuthEvent
|
||||
* @package Da\User\Event
|
||||
*
|
||||
* @property SocialNetworkAccount $account
|
||||
* @property ClientInterface $client
|
||||
*/
|
||||
class SocialNetworkAuthEvent extends Event
|
||||
{
|
||||
const EVENT_BEFORE_AUTHENTICATE = 'beforeAuthenticate';
|
||||
|
||||
@ -15,6 +15,13 @@ use Da\User\Model\SocialNetworkAccount;
|
||||
use Da\User\Model\User;
|
||||
use yii\base\Event;
|
||||
|
||||
/**
|
||||
* Class SocialNetworkConnectEvent
|
||||
* @package Da\User\Event
|
||||
*
|
||||
* @property User $user
|
||||
* @property SocialNetworkAccount $account
|
||||
*/
|
||||
class SocialNetworkConnectEvent extends Event
|
||||
{
|
||||
const EVENT_BEFORE_CONNECT = 'beforeConnect';
|
||||
|
||||
@ -14,6 +14,12 @@ namespace Da\User\Event;
|
||||
use Da\User\Model\User;
|
||||
use yii\base\Event;
|
||||
|
||||
/**
|
||||
* Class UserEvent
|
||||
* @package Da\User\Event
|
||||
*
|
||||
* @property User $user
|
||||
*/
|
||||
class UserEvent extends Event
|
||||
{
|
||||
const EVENT_BEFORE_CREATE = 'beforeCreate';
|
||||
|
||||
Reference in New Issue
Block a user